[Music] welcome to preservation travels with lane and kevin here on our restoration nation do we have a splendid holiday treat for you today today we're going to take you on a tour of one of the finest examples of queen anne architecture not only in the state of arkansas but in the nation the horny brook mansion otherwise known as the empress of little rock bed and breakfast this exquisite example of queen and victorian architecture was begun in 1881 and completed in 1888 at a cost of a whopping 20 000 the horny brooks immigrated from canada in 1867 and became very very very successful business people in the liquor and saloon business let's take a look at this beautiful example of high style queen anne architecture built by arkansans exclusively from arkansas sourced materials [Music] [Music] construction of the horny brook mansion began in 1881 and took seven years but its construction was the result of a feud between james hornybrook and angelo marie competitors in the liquor business in downtown little rock marie had just finished his famous villa marie that you might recognize as the sugar breaker design firm from the 80s show designing women horny brook decided that his home had to outshine the villa marie in every way and it certainly does all the materials used on the exterior are native to the state of arkansas from the quartz insets from our southeast corner to the slate from our northeast corner the brick fired from arkansas clay and the pine and cypress used to create her decorative wooden elements arkansas artisans were used to create all of the molded glass and the turned spindle work that you see throughout the house this three-quarter porch allowed the horny brooks to enjoy the view of the empire they'd created in downtown little rock one of the most spectacular features of the horny brook mansion is the four-story tower that rises above what would have been the skyline of 1888. even more impressive are the fact that the front doors set inside the tower curved doors with curved glass waiting to welcome you into the horny brook mansion otherwise known as the empress of little rock bed and breakfast [Music] welcome to the horny brick mansion [Music] upon entry you immediately notice that the horny brook mansion is the height of aesthetic period design and style but only a few decades ago this home did not reflect this level of victorian opulence after 1893 when the horny brooks left the home it transferred ownership many times eventually becoming a multi-unit family housing in 1994 sharon welch blair and her husband bob rescued the horny brook mansion returned it to its original floor plan and returned it to its victorian era splendor the beauty you see here today is thanks to bob and sharon another note this is where we spent our honeymoon this front entryway is where you would have been welcomed in as a guest of james and margaret horny brook you would have seen this beautiful mantle mantelpiece with its english mint and glazed tiles [Music] the curved glass with molded colored glass medallions and the beautiful sun burst mishrabia that flanks the space between the entry and the entry parlor overhead pootie fly and welcome you into the glory that is the horny brook mansion all the woods in the house are native to arkansas cyprus from our swamps and pine from our forests oak parquet floors decorate every room of the house this room would have originally been the gentleman's study where mr horny brook managed his incredible liquor and saloon empire [Music] this mantelpiece is extraordinary with its foliage design its original beveled glass and its gorgeous hearth tiles the surround tiles are not original this pier mirror is original to the home and would have been used to bounce light around the space now we enter the first of the formal parlors the pocket doors in this space are splendid as is this incredible mantelpiece corinthian columns support an ebonized eastlake mirror the plaster cornice work in this room is gilded to reflect light by candlelight you'll notice that all the windows in the first floor are almost floor to ceiling to allow easy ingress and egress to the front porch the steinway piano in this room is of absolute significance as it once belonged to john edward bush born into slavery in 1856 bush eventually rose to the position of receiver of the general land office he was the co-founder of the masonic templars of america and was the significant landowner in little rock and its suburbs [Music] next we enter the gentleman's parlor this room features my favorite mantelpiece in the downstairs the height of aesthetic movement elegance with this glorious minton morning glory tile surround we have a set of these tiles and are just waiting for the perfect place to use them a story perhaps apocryphal says that during prohibition this panel was added to hide the liquor that this family made its fortune on the welch blairs used bradberry and bradberry wallpapers to accent the walls of this room period appropriate and beautifully designed perfect for the aesthetic movement style of this home now into the formal dining room where guests would have been treated to all the opulence that the horny brooks could have afforded another magnificent aesthetic movement mantle piece you'll note that all the galleries have beveled glass to help reflect the candlelight during dining blackberry brambles and hounds are accented in the minton fireplace tile surround [Music] throughout the house you'll see raised wayne's coating accenting every wall lynn cresta wallpaper is used in this room to give a three-dimensional effect to the walls my favorite element is the two-sided china cabinet on this side we see the beautiful display of crystal but the other side opens to what would have been the butler's pantry where the dishes could have been cleaned and replaced without the servants having to enter the formal dining space [Music] the original gasoline still hide on either side of the mantelpiece now converted to electric the magnificent showpiece of this home the double staircase can you imagine how overwhelming it must have been to guests to come into this home and be greeted by this marvelous sight the staircase rises up three levels to the stained glass skylight it's a sight to behold even in 2021 almost 2022 but in 1888 it must have been a breathtaking marvel [Music] cypress pine and oak are all used on this staircase and stained in different colors to give a beautiful relief pattern and accent all the design this fan element is one of the most popular elements of the aesthetic period and we see it on both sides of this beautiful double rising staircase and here's the man himself james hornybrook who masterminded the
